Section R18-5-102. Applicability

  • A.       The rules in this Article apply to owners and operators of facil- ities in Arizona.

    B.       The following facilities are exempt from the requirements of this Article:

    1.        A public water system that meets the nonapplicability cri- teria in R18-4-102.

    2.        A septic tank or collection system that discharges to a septic tank.

    3.        A collection system that serves 2,500 or fewer persons and discharges into a facility that is operated by a certi- fied operator.

    4.        A collection system that serves a nonresident population and discharges into a collection system operated by a cer- tified operator.

    5.        An irrigation system, an industrial water facility, or a sim- ilar facility in which water is not used for domestic or drinking purposes.

    6.        An irrigation or industrial wastewater facility used to treat, recycle, or impound industrial or agricultural wastes within the boundaries of the industrial or agricultural property.

    7.        An industrial waste pretreatment facility in which treated wastewater is released to a collection system or wastewa- ter treatment plant that is regulated by this Article.

    8.        A facility for treating industrial wastes that are not treat- able by biological means.

    9.        A facility used to impound surface water before the water is conducted to a water treatment plant.

    10.      A wastewater treatment device that serves a home.

Historical Note

Adopted as Section R9-20-502 and renumbered as Sec- tion R18-4-102 effective October 23, 1987 (Supp. 87-4). R18-5-102 recodified from R18-4-102 (Supp. 95-2).

Amended by final rulemaking at 7 A.A.R. 1171, effective February 16, 2001 (Supp. 01-1). Amended by final rule-

making at 7 A.A.R. 5079, effective October 16, 2001

(Supp. 01-4).
